Understanding the Whatsminer M31s: A Mining Powerhouse

Before diving into installation specifics, it’s essential to understand what makes the Whatsminer M31s a top-tier mining device. At its core, the M31s is designed for professional-grade mining operations, delivering a consistent hash rate of 70Th/s while consuming 3220W (±10%) of power. This balance between performance and energy efficiency ensures that the miner remains competitive in the ever-evolving Bitcoin mining landscape.

The M31s incorporates several innovative features that simplify installation and enhance operational efficiency. Its compact form factor (130 x 220 x 390mm) allows for space-efficient deployment, while the integrated dual-fan cooling system ensures stable operation even in demanding environments. Additionally, the top-mounted 3500W-220V power supply eliminates traditional cable management challenges, streamlining the setup process.


Key Considerations for Installing the Whatsminer M31s

When installing the Whatsminer M31s in a mining farm, several critical factors must be addressed to maximize performance and longevity. Below, we’ll break down these considerations into practical steps and insights.

#### 1. Power Supply and Electrical Infrastructure The M31s requires a stable and reliable power supply to operate efficiently. Here’s what you need to consider:

  • Power Requirements: Each M31s unit consumes approximately 3220W, so ensure your electrical infrastructure can handle the load. For larger farms, calculate the total power consumption across all units and verify that your power distribution units (PDUs) and circuits can support the demand.
  • Voltage Compatibility: The M31s operates on a 220V power supply. Ensure your facility’s electrical system matches this requirement, or invest in voltage converters if necessary.
  • Redundancy and Backup: Incorporate backup power solutions, such as uninterruptible power supplies (UPS) or generators, to prevent downtime during power outages.

#### 2. Cooling and Ventilation The M31s’ advanced dual-fan cooling system ensures efficient heat dissipation, but proper ventilation is still crucial to maintain optimal operating temperatures (-5°C to 40°C). Consider the following:

  • Airflow Management: Arrange miners in rows with adequate spacing to allow for proper airflow. Use fans or ducting systems to direct hot air away from the devices and introduce cool air.
  • Ambient Temperature: Mining farms located in warmer climates may require additional cooling measures, such as air conditioning or evaporative cooling systems, to maintain a suitable environment.
  • Noise Levels: While the M31s operates at a reasonable 75db, noise can accumulate in large installations. Plan for soundproofing or isolate the mining area to minimize disruptions.

#### 3. Space Optimization The M31s’ compact design allows for efficient use of space, but careful planning is still required to maximize density without sacrificing performance:

  • Rack Layout: Use industrial mining racks that can securely hold multiple M31s units. Ensure racks are spaced to facilitate maintenance and airflow.
  • Future Expansion: Design your layout with scalability in mind. Leave room for additional units and infrastructure upgrades as your operation grows.

#### 4. Networking and Management The M31s integrates seamlessly with professional mining management platforms like Awesome Miner, enabling comprehensive monitoring and optimization. To set up your network effectively:

  • Ethernet Connectivity: Ensure your facility has sufficient Ethernet ports and network bandwidth to connect all miners. Use managed switches for better control and monitoring.
  • Management Software: Install and configure compatible management software to monitor hash rates, temperature, and power consumption in real time.
  • Remote Access: Implement secure remote access solutions to manage your mining operation from anywhere, reducing the need for on-site intervention.

#### 5. Maintenance and Support The M31s is designed for durability and serviceability, but regular maintenance is essential to ensure long-term reliability:

  • Component Availability: Keep spare parts, such as fans and power supplies, on hand to minimize downtime in case of failures.
  • Cleaning Schedule: Dust and debris can accumulate over time, affecting cooling efficiency. Establish a regular cleaning schedule to keep your miners in peak condition.
